ESTATE MANAGER & SENIOR HOUSEKEEPER
Exceptional first class couple, required for this position in a rural village South of Stowmarket. This immaculate estate is newly refurbished and requires a very experienced, senior domestic couple to maintain and manage the house and grounds to a very high standard. A second couple will be employed who will report to you, but it is essential that you are both hands on to ensure 7 day per week cover between the 2 couples.
The owners are a mature couple – semi retired with no children. Most of the time only the principals will be in residence, but occasional guests will stay (on average once per month).
The main house is a Grade 2 listed -8-bedroom former rectory, with 2 guest cottages on site, an outdoor pool and tennis court in approx. 50 acres of paddocks, lawns, and formal gardens.
Whilst duties are separate the couple must work well together and have a minimum of 5 years’ experience in similar roles.
The housekeeper will be responsible for the day-to-day housekeeping function of the main house with servicing of the cottages as and when required. You will be able to delegate duties to the assistant housekeeper when recruited, but your duties will also include cleaning, bed changing, laundry, ironing, shoe cleaning, arrange dry cleaning, take deliveries, messages and oversee internal tradesmen. You should enjoy displaying cut flowers, working with the gardener to ensure good use of available flowers. You will need to arrange pantry and household supplies (principally online). Cooking is not essential to the role, but some prep/assistance may be required occasionally. Caterers will be available for any entertaining, but you will need to oversee this and assist with dinner parties and other events.
The Estate Manager will be responsible for the overall security and day to day running of the estate. You should have a practical background with good hands-on maintenance skills and be capable of property maintenance, but at the same time have the management skills to lead the team of 6.
You will be required when needed to clean and look after the cars and garden machinery, undertaking and arranging servicing, repairs etc. You will arrange external services i.e., window, pool, tennis court cleaning, maintain a stock of logs, lay fires, and fill log baskets, monitor oil and re-order, and manage domestic finances, place orders, and pay bills. You will manage and work with all staff on the estate (housekeeping and gardening) and any external contractors. Experience of overseeing building projects would be an advantage. There will be some occasional driving duties for the principals to and from airport- station pickups, restaurants etc.
